Description

A hand-drawn clientside world map, with map sharing, structure discovery, and more!
A rewrite of Antique Atlas by Hunternif, as continued by Kenkron, asie, and tyra314.
Requires Surveyor Map Framework. Requires Connector and FFAPI on (neo)forge.


Press [M] at any time to bring up the world map.
Drag the map to pan, scroll to zoom, and use the bookmark buttons to create and remove map markers.

Troubleshooting / Suggestions

Antique Atlas 4 is a clientside map frontend for Surveyor Map Framework.
It renders surveyor save data as tiles on screen using respacks, and provides a GUI editor for waypoints.
Issues and suggestions regarding the screen, tiles, markers, and resource packs are Antique Atlas 4 Issues.
Issues and suggestions regarding map sharing, explored map area, and automatic markers are Surveyor Issues.
Crash reports must have AA4 and Surveyor on the latest version, and include logs/latest.log via mclo.gs.

Configuration

Antique Atlas can be configured from config/antique-atlas.toml or in-game using McQoy, including:

  • Whether to require having an atlas item in the inventory in order to enable the map hotkey.
  • Adjustments to the size and scale of the map screen.
  • Adjustments to which structures to mark on the map.
  • Adjustments for how to stylize player graves.

Additional options can be found in the Surveyor config in config/surveyor.toml.

Addon & Resource Pack Developers

Resource Packs

Tiles, markers, biome detection, and structure detection is fully data-driven via resource packs.
Without defined biomes, atlas "guesses" tiles via tags, and shows ??? if that fails.

For a how-to on AA4 resource packs, check out the resource pack tutorial.

API

Nothing stable! But feel free to poke around:

repositories {
    maven { url "https://repo.sleeping.town/" }
}
dependencies {
    modImplementation "folk.sisby:antique-atlas:3.0.0+1.20"
}

Try AtlasRenderer.registerOverlay() for non-surveyor mod compat (i.e. mods that already have client sync)

To automatically mark non-structure points of interest - instead use Surveyor's Landmark API.
